The President unveiled the statues in honouring the great Sierra Leonean Patriot, Philanthropist & Business Magnate, Ambassador Gibril Santigie Moseray Fadika (commonly called ‘Super’), in Fourah Bay Road, in close proximity to Cottage Hospital, in Freetown.  

The statue was erected by the Moseray Fadika Trust, with support from the family, friends and organisations in Sierra Leone and in the Diaspora, who are affiliated to Ambassador Moseray Fadika.

The statue is part of our ongoing work to keep Ambassador Fadika’s legacy alive and develop monuments and projects that reflect our collective aspirations as Sierra Leoneans and the values that Ambassador Fadika stood for. 

Ambassador Fadika inspired all us to work towards eradicating poverty and creating jobs. He told the nation: “WE ARE BORN POOR. WE MUST NOT DIE POOR”

The ceremony featured prayers and personal reflections from Ambassador Fadika’s widow, children, brothers, sisters, relatives, friends and other stakeholders.
